For Outlook.com/Hotmail accounts, sending and receiving can be blocked if either Email storage or Microsoft storage is still detected as full. Also, emails sent to you while the account is over quota may be returned to the sender, so those senders may need to resend the messages after the storage status is corrected. Since you have already purchased additional storage but the account is still affected, I recommend contacting Outlook.com support through live chat so they can review the account and storage status directly:
1, Go to Outlook.com and sign in.
2, Click the Help icon (question mark) in the top right corner.
3, In the Help pane that opens, type a brief description of your issue (e.g., "account management"), then press Enter.
4, Scroll down the page until you see "Still need help?", click Yes.
5, Select "Chat with a support agent in your web browser."
6, Review the description of your issue and confirm your email address (ensure it's an email you can access).
7, Click Confirm to create the service request and then start chat to connect with an agent.
8, This screen indicates that your request has been submitted and the system is connecting you to Outlook.com live chat support, which may take a moment to load.
